Mannone on stand-by for Gunners

23 May 2009 11:15
Rookie goalkeeper Vito Mannone could be handed an unexpected Arsenal debut against Stoke in the final Premier League game of the season on Sunday. Regular number one Manuel Almunia has been sidelined for a couple of weeks with an ankle injury and Polish international Lukasz Fabianski (knee) is rated only 50/50. Midfielder Samir Nasri will also miss the game at Emirates Stadium with a knee injury. Long-term absentee Tomas Rosicky is back in training but will not play again this season while full-back Gael Clichy (back), William Gallas (knee) and striker Eduardo (ankle) remain sidelined.
